There, in orbit, they find an enormous, derelict space ship spun out of alien metal which Spock dates to be 300,000,000 years old. Investigation reveals that it was destroyed from within, to thwart a malevolent entity of pure energy. An entity which has survived&#8211;to plague the <em>Enterprise<\/em>!<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>Thoughts:<\/strong> This pilot script by Samuel A. Peeples bears some resemblance to TOS 1.3, \u201cWhere No Man Has Gone Before,\u201d the pilot script he wrote for TOS. There, too, the operators of a ship destroyed themselves in a last ditch effort to stop a powerful malevolent enemy (in that episode, it was superman ESPers created by exposure to radiation at the rim of the galaxy). The entity&#8217;s invasion of the ship\u2019s electronic systems, on the other hand, is similar to the events of a different TOS episode, second season\u2019s \u201cWolf in the Fold.\u201d<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">It is so strange to watch Star Trek in this format! I\u2019m afraid I find the static character images to be dull. The star in this episode is the design and grandeur of the alien ship&#8211;truly something they couldn\u2019t have accomplished in the original series. I also like the rendering of the transporter effect, and the use of the \u201clife belts\u201d (instead of space suits, as in TOS 3.9, \u201cThe Tholian Web\u201d).<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">I assume that, at that some point, the series will feature some business involving the strange new navigator sitting in Chekov\u2019s seat. Until then, just a strange picture in the background. There was also a picture of Nurse Chapel, but no dialog for her&#8211;so I guess they didn\u2019t have to pay Majel Barrett for her appearance?<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">The drawings of the characters do not look like the real actors to me. There are 22 episodes. I suppose I will adjust?<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">What this episode has is a fairly solid premise, and story that, while feeling rushed, at least has seeds of mystery, suspense, and jeopardy for the crew. What is missing&#8211;besides live action, and about 30 minutes? Humor, for one. Any warm moments between characters whatsoever. I don\u2019t think there\u2019s a scrap of dialogue in the whole piece that isn\u2019t a statement of exposition of some kind. The script is almost like a story outline, instead of a story.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">2 out of 5 farthest stars.<\/p>\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><a href=\"http:\/\/en.memory-alpha.org\/wiki\/Beyond_the_Farthest_Star\" class=\"embedly-card\" data-card-recommend=\"0\" data-card-width=\"100%\">http:\/\/en.memory-alpha.org\/wiki\/Beyond_the_Farthest_Star<\/a><script async src=\"\/\/cdn.embedly.com\/widgets\/platform.js\" charset=\"UTF-8\"><\/script><\/p>\n      ","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>        TAS 1.1 &#8212; \u201cBeyond the Farthest Star\u201d<\/p>\n","protected":false},"author":4,"featured_media":0,"comment_status":"open","ping_status":"open","sticky":false,"template":"","format":"standard","meta":{"footnotes":""},"categories":[10],"tags":[18],"class_list":["post-5476","post","type-post","status-publish","format-standard","hentry","category-star-trek-relive-the-majesty-tas-episode-threads","tag-kevin-black"],"_links":{"self":[{"href":"https:\/\/relivethemajesty.com\/index.php\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/5476","targetHints":{"allow":["GET"]}}],"collection":[{"href":"https:\/\/relivethemajesty.com\/index.php\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ts"}],"about":[{"href":"https:\/\/relivethemajesty.com\/index.php\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/types\/post"}],"author":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/relivethemajesty.com\/index.php\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/users\/4"}],"replies":[{"emb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/relivethemajesty.com\/index.php\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/comments?post=5476"}],"version-history":[{"count":0,"href":"https:\/\/relivethemajesty.com\/index.php\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/posts\/5476\/revisions"}],"wp:attachment":[{"href":"https:\/\/relivethemajesty.com\/index.php\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/media?parent=5476"}],"wp:term":[{"taxonomy":"category","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/relivethemajesty.com\/index.php\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/categories?post=5476"},{"taxonomy":"post_tag","embeddable":true,"href":"https:\/\/relivethemajesty.com\/index.php\/wp-json\/wp\/v2\/tags?post=5476"}],"curies":[{"name":"wp","href":"https:\/\/api.w.org\/{rel}","templated":true}]}}
